The revolution is not just happening on screen; it is being forged in production offices and directors' chairs. Mature women are taking control of their own narratives by stepping into powerful off-camera roles.

The expansion of streaming services and digital platforms has also played a crucial role in increasing the visibility and opportunities for mature women in entertainment. These platforms have provided new avenues for storytelling, allowing for more diverse and complex narratives that often center around mature female characters. Shows like "The Crown" and "Big Little Lies" feature mature women in leading roles, offering rich and multifaceted portrayals that resonate with audiences worldwide. Women who faced systemic barriers earlier in their careers are now leveraging their industry power to build their own production companies. Reese Witherspoon’s Hello Sunshine, Frances McDormand’s active role in producing her own projects, and Ava DuVernay’s ARRAY are prime examples of entities dedicated to optioning books and developing scripts that center on diverse, multi-dimensional female characters. When mature women hold the financial and creative reins, the stories produced naturally reflect a more realistic, respectful, and sophisticated view of aging.
